750 MW Of FiT-Approved Solar PV Projects In The Pipeline In Kenya

Monday, March 10, 2014 3:05
% of readers think this story is Fact. Add your two cents.

(Before It's News)

There are currently around 750 megawatts (MW) worth of feed-in tariff (FiT) approved solar PV projects in the pipeline in Kenya, according to the country’s director of renewable energy.
